
Rodziah, a central committee member, said based on her experience of over 20 years, is optimistic that she would be able to spur the wing to greater heights.
“I am also confident that this contest between sisters would not split the party,” she said at a Women’s Day event here.
Last week, Rodziah, who is the Ampang MP, said she was considering making another run for the post of Wanita PKR chief, stating that the wing had become “lethargic”.
Rodziah claimed that numerous party members had asked her to lead the women’s wing.
In the 2022 party elections, Rodziah lost to Fadhlina Sidek by 32 votes. Fadhlina received 18,923 votes, while Rodziah garnered 18,891.
Rodziah also said she would defend her position as Shah Alam division chief.
PKR is scheduled to hold division-level elections from April 11-20, with the central leadership elections taking place on May 24. - FMT
